How Hollywood is Changing the Narrative on Depictions of Autism

from The Autism Dadvocate Podcast · host Paul Carroll

The Ryan Express is a film about Robby, an autistic sixth grader, who can only move forward in his life by inventing a time machine to travel back and fix his biggest mistake.  The film will star Kevin Sorbo and feature a surprise cameo from legendary baseball pitcher, Nolan Ryan. They discuss the following: Hollywood's past depictions of autism in film and television How Rachael and Laura came to write the screenplay for "The Ryan Express" Production and casting for "The Ryan Express" Future release date for "The Ryan Express" and how the autism community can view this indie film.
